<dcvalue element="description" qualifier="abstract">During&#x20;the&#x20;COVID-19&#x20;pandemic,&#x20;reverse&#x20;transcription-quantitative&#x20;polymerase&#x20;chain&#x20;reaction&#x20;(RT-qPCR)&#x20;has&#x20;been&#x20;recognized&#x20;as&#x20;the&#x20;most&#x20;reliable&#x20;diagnostic&#x20;tool.&#x20;However,&#x20;there&#x20;is&#x20;a&#x20;need&#x20;to&#x20;develop&#x20;multiplexed&#x20;assays&#x20;capable&#x20;of&#x20;analyzing&#x20;multiple&#x20;genes&#x20;simultaneously&#x20;to&#x20;expand&#x20;its&#x20;application.&#x20;To&#x20;address&#x20;this,&#x20;a&#x20;multiplexed&#x20;RT-qPCR&#x20;using&#x20;a&#x20;double&#x20;emulsion&#x20;(DE)-based&#x20;carrier&#x20;and&#x20;a&#x20;polymer&#x20;microparticle&#x20;reactor,&#x20;termed&#x20;primer-incorporated&#x20;network&#x20;tailored&#x20;with&#x20;Taqman&#x20;probe&#x20;(TaqPIN)&#x20;is&#x20;developed.&#x20;The&#x20;DE&#x20;securely&#x20;stores&#x20;nucleic&#x20;acid&#x20;reagents&#x20;like&#x20;primers&#x20;and&#x20;probes&#x20;within&#x20;the&#x20;polymer&#x20;network&#x20;until&#x20;heating&#x20;releases&#x20;them&#x20;for&#x20;the&#x20;reaction.&#x20;The&#x20;TaqPIN&#x20;RT-qPCR&#x20;demonstrates&#x20;an&#x20;amplification&#x20;efficiency&#x20;of&#x20;93.8%&#x20;and&#x20;can&#x20;detect&#x20;as&#x20;few&#x20;as&#x20;20&#x20;copies&#x2F;mu&#x20;L.&#x20;By&#x20;loading&#x20;the&#x20;multiple&#x20;microparticles&#x20;into&#x20;a&#x20;single&#x20;reaction,&#x20;a&#x20;multiplexed&#x20;assay&#x20;with&#x20;only&#x20;one&#x20;optical&#x20;channel&#x20;is&#x20;enabled.&#x20;In&#x20;practice,&#x20;a&#x20;nine-plex&#x20;assay&#x20;is&#x20;designed&#x20;to&#x20;distinguish&#x20;between&#x20;variants&#x20;of&#x20;the&#x20;severe&#x20;acute&#x20;respiratory&#x20;syndrome&#x20;coronavirus&#x20;2&#x20;(SARS-CoV-2).&#x20;Even&#x20;subtle&#x20;variations&#x20;of&#x20;a&#x20;single&#x20;nucleotide&#x20;can&#x20;be&#x20;simultaneously&#x20;detected.&#x20;Testing&#x20;on&#x20;75&#x20;nasopharyngeal&#x20;swab&#x20;samples&#x20;yields&#x20;100%&#x20;sensitivity&#x20;and&#x20;specificity&#x20;for&#x20;SARS-CoV-2&#x20;detection&#x20;and&#x20;94%&#x20;accuracy&#x20;in&#x20;variant&#x20;discrimination.</dcvalue>
